Setting Realistic Goals and Expectations

Transforming your body isn’t about overnight miracles; it’s a journey. Start by setting realistic, achievable goals. Instead of aiming for drastic weight loss in a short time, focus on small, manageable steps. Perhaps it’s losing one to two pounds a week, increasing your daily step count by 500, or consistently sticking to a workout routine three times a week. Be patient with yourself, celebrate small wins, and remember that setbacks are a normal part of the process. Adjust your goals as needed, but never lose sight of your overall objective.

Crafting Your Personalized Workout Plan

You don’t need a fancy gym membership to achieve a fantastic physique. Design a workout routine that suits your fitness level, preferences, and available time. Consider incorporating a mix of cardio, strength training, and flexibility exercises. Bodyweight exercises like squats, push-ups, and lunges are excellent for building strength and endurance at home. YouTube offers a wealth of free workout videos catering to various fitness levels and interests. Remember to listen to your body and rest when needed. Overtraining can hinder progress and lead to injuries.

Nutrition: Fueling Your Transformation

Your diet plays a crucial role in your body transformation journey. Focus on consuming whole, unprocessed foods such as fruits, vegetables, lean proteins, and whole grains. Limit your intake of sugary drinks, processed foods, and unhealthy fats. Don’t starve yourself; instead, aim for a balanced diet that provides your body with the nutrients it needs to fuel your workouts and recover effectively. Consider tracking your calorie intake using a food diary or app to ensure you’re consuming the right amount of calories for your goals. Remember, proper hydration is also essential; drink plenty of water throughout the day.

Building a Supportive Home Environment

Transforming your body is easier when you have a supportive environment. Stock your kitchen with healthy snacks and ingredients to make cooking healthy meals convenient. Create a dedicated workout space in your home, free from distractions. If possible, find a workout buddy to keep you motivated and accountable. Share your goals with family and friends to garner their support and understanding. A supportive environment can make a significant difference in your journey.

Incorporating Mindfulness and Stress Management

Stress and lack of sleep can negatively impact your body composition and fitness progress. Incorporate mindfulness practices, such as meditation or yoga, into your routine to manage stress and improve your overall well-being. Aim for 7-9 hours of quality sleep per night. Prioritize activities that help you relax and de-stress, such as reading, listening to music, or spending time in nature. A healthy mind contributes to a healthy body.

Tracking Progress and Staying Motivated

Regularly track your progress to stay motivated and make adjustments to your plan as needed. Take progress pictures or measurements to monitor your physical changes. Keep a fitness journal to record your workouts, nutrition, and how you feel. Don’t get discouraged by plateaus; they are a normal part of the process. Adjust your workout routine or diet slightly to break through plateaus and keep making progress. Remember to focus on the positive changes you’re making, both physically and mentally.

Finding the Right Resources and Support

Don’t be afraid to seek professional guidance if needed. Consult with a registered dietitian or a certified personal trainer to create a personalized plan that aligns with your goals and needs. Numerous online resources, such as fitness apps and websites, can provide valuable information and support. Connect with online communities or find a local fitness group for motivation and accountability. Remember, you don’t have to go it alone.

Consistency is Key

The most important aspect of transforming your body is consistency. Stick to your workout routine and healthy eating habits, even when you don’t feel like it. Progress takes time and effort, and consistency is the key to achieving your long-term goals. Celebrate your accomplishments along the way and remember that setbacks are opportunities to learn and grow. Be patient with yourself, stay focused, and enjoy the journey.
